What is the formula for the volume of a rectangular prism?

Back

Volume = length × width × height

What is the formula for the volume of a triangular prism?

Back

Volume = (1/2 × base × height of the triangle) × length of the prism

If a rectangular prism has a length of 5 cm, width of 3 cm, and height of 4 cm, what is its volume?

Back

Volume = 5 cm × 3 cm × 4 cm = 60 cm³
